Quantbot Technologies LP grew its stake in shares of OppFi Inc. (NYSE:OPFI – Free Report) by 1,462.8% during the third qu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 135,382 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 126,719 shares during the quarter. Quantbot Technologies LP owned about 0.16% of OppFi worth $1,534,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

OppFi Company Profile
OppFi (NYSE: OPFI) is a financial technology company that provides digital lending and credit solutions designed to meet the needs of near-prime consumers in the United States. Through its technology-driven platform, OppFi offers unsecured installment loans under the OppLoans brand, allowing borrowers to access credit online or via mobile devices. The company leverages proprietary data analytics and machine learning models to assess credit risk, streamline underwriting processes and deliver personalized loan products with transparent terms.
Head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, OppFi was founded in 2013 with a mission to increase financial inclusion for underserved and underbanked populations.
